In her on going post-coverage of Vegas Con 2009, Nathalie Caron from Inside Trekker recaps the Leonard Nimoy & William Shatner panel from the last day of the convention.  Revealed, among other things, was The Shat's agreement to finally see Star Trek XI if his old buddy Nimoy 'brings the popcorn and holds his hand'.

In a recent interview with Time Magazine, William Shatner reveals that he actually turned down a private screening offer given by J.J. Abrams.  In the same interview we learn The Shat's feelings on conventions, working with Conan, and his work with the spoken word.

In a recent article by io9, Roberto Orci and Alex Kurtzman give us a glimpse at the William Shatner scenes that were never meant to be.

You've heard why Shatner's Kirk wasn't included in Star Trek. (He was dead, for one thing.) But Roberto Orci and Alex Kurtzman tried to write him in, and they walked us through their Shatner scene.

Alex Kurtzman: We had a scene with Shatner, and that ended up going.
